    Applicable Eye Diseases

    Retinitis Pigmentosa (inherited) 1/5000 affected worldwide

    Macular Degeneration (age/damage-related)1/2000 affected countries

    Degenerative eye diseases that can cause blindness

    Retinal neurons are preserved after death of photoreceptors

  • 8/10/2019 Artificial Retinas

    6/18

    Two Main Implant Types

    Epiretinal Implantscommunicate directly with the ganglion ancells

    Subretinal Implantsreplace photoreceptors in the retina.

    Both use stimulation of functional neurons

    Require an intact optic nerve pathway

    Translate incoming light to electrical stimulation of the functionin the retina

    Argus II by Second Sight

    3 hour surgery

    Three main parts: glasses-mounted videocamera, portable computer; and a chip

    The video camera sends image data to thecomputer, which is worn on a belt

    The processor converts the image data intoelectrical signals that are beamed to a chipimplanted near the retina

    Array of 60 electrodes

    These electrodes essentially do the work ofthe light-sensing cells that havedegenerated

    ~$145,000

    Evolution of Argus Model 1 (Argus I)

    implanted in 6 blind patients between 2002 and 2004

    16-electrode array

    Model 2 (Argus II) patented 2013

    smaller, more compact

    60 electrodes

    surgical implant time reduced from the 6 hours to 30 min

    Model 3- in development

    more than 200 electrodes

    ready for preclinical testing

    more advanced materials

    Bio-Retina by Nano Retina

    Smaller, no antenna

    Implant captures images directlya laserpowers the implant remote

    30 min procedure

    500 pixel (1stgen), 2000 pixel (2nd

    Able to look side to side

    $60,000 target price

    Limitations

    Low resolution (Argus II)

    Black and white

    Relatively invasive

    Expensive

    External components, not self-contained

    Power source
